Abstract

Background: Renal stone disease is a common medical issue in many regions, leading to significant 
morbidity and loss of man hours. The disease predominantly affects the economically active population, 
thus having a socio economic impact. Unlike in the West, where detailed demographic data is available, 
India lacks comprehensive records on this condition. The prevailing theory is that kidney stones often 
serve as repositories for bacteria.
